In the context of "Scarlet Dawn JConfig," JConfig is a third-party configuration tool used to run the dumped arcade software on consumer PCs.
Why is it needed? Arcade games like Scarlet Dawn are not designed to run on a generic home computer. They are programmed for specific hardware setups (the ALLS UX board), specific screen resolutions (often vertical or rotated monitors), and specialized I/O boards that control the guns, coin slots, and force feedback motors.
What JConfig Does: When a user acquires the game data (the "dump"), the executable file will usually crash or fail to launch on a standard PC. JConfig acts as a loader and patcher that bridges the gap between the arcade software and the PC hardware.

House of the Dead: Scarlet Dawn can be played on PC using JConfig, an arcade configuration "emulator" that allows you to run modern arcade games without being locked behind subscription services like TeknoParrot's Patreon. It provides a standalone way to map controls, fix display issues, and manage system emulations like network bypass and card readers. Key Features of JConfig for Scarlet Dawn
Input Support: Map mouse, lightguns, and XInput (Xbox controllers) to arcade controls.
Resolution & Display: Includes a Menu Scale fix for monitors that are not 1080p and allows for forced windowed mode. house of the dead scarlet dawn jconfig
Quality of Life: Features options to hide the native mouse cursor and fix crosshair alignment issues.
System Emulation: Bypasses the need for arcade hardware interfaces like Sega's ALL.Net or Taito's NESiCAxLive. Basic Setup Steps To set up Scarlet Dawn using JConfig:
Preparation: Download the latest version of JConfig (often found through community resources like the JConfig Universe Wiki) and extract the contents into your game directory.
Configuration: Run JConfigSCD.exe as an Administrator to open the settings window. Control Mapping:
Right-click to select between Mouse 1 or Mouse 2 if using mouse input.
Use the P1/P2 INPUTS section to map buttons for Start, Coin, and Service modes.
Two-Player Setup: To enable a second player mouse, you may need to edit the Game.ini file located in \App\Hodzero\WindowsNoEditor\Hodzero\Saved\Config\WindowsNoEditor\ and add DevelopSetting_PlayerGunDevice=0.
Troubleshooting: If controls do not register, try deleting the monitor_input.bin file in the game directory to reset mappings. Common Settings Table Description Mouse On Player2 Enables or disables a second mouse for local co-op. Hide Native Mouse Cursor Removes the standard Windows cursor for better immersion. Windows Mode Forces the game to run in a window rather than full screen. Menu Scale Fix Adjusts the UI for non-standard monitor resolutions.
